Separate Hsync, Vsync, and DE
For this method, all necessary signals are provided so neither Sync generation nor DE generation is required. If
desired, the user can adjust the Hsync and Vsync timing relative to DE (refer to Hsync and Vsync adjustment section).
Also, the DE timing can be adjusted relative to Hsync and Vsync.
Refer to the ADV7511 Programming Guide for details on how to adjust the DE and sync timing.
Embedded Syncs (SAV and EAV)
When embedded syncs are provided to the ADV7511W Hsync and Vsync need to be generated internally by the
ADV7511W hardware. Registers
0x30 through 0x34 and 0x17[6:5] contain the settings for Hsync and Vsync
generation in the embedded sync decoder section. The ADV7511W will use the signal generated by the EAV and SAV
as the DE by default, but a new DE can also be generated. Sync adjustment is also available.
Refer to the ADV7511 Programming Guide for details on how to program the DE and sync generator when
embedded syncs are used.
Separate Hsync and Vsync only
This method requires that a DE be generated. Hsync and Vsync can also be adjusted based on the new DE if desired by
enabling the Hsync and Vsync generation and setting the order to DE generation then Hsync Vsync Generation.
Refer to the ADV7511 Programming Guide for details on how to generate DE based on the incoming sync
signals.
